Fun Link Friday: “The Wonderful Worlds of 100 Waka”

For some interesting insights into the politics of translating poetry, check out Stuart Varnam-Atkin’s special to The Japan Times, “The Wonderful Worlds of 100 Waka.” In this article, Varnam-Atkin discusses the history of waka and the Ogura Hyakunin Issin, a poetry collection used in a parlor game played at … Continue reading
